Decoration based on the Animal Crossing grid is accessible but restrictive

Animal crossing Since the debut of the series in 2001, he has basically used the same decorated system. When players have furniture they want to place, they head for their inventory, pulling out this item, and manually moving it around the space with their character in the game. This placement system is based on the grid, with players able to move furniture only by set direction and set distance.

Key force Animal crossingDecoration based on the grid is that it is very accessible. Moving furniture along a set of predetermined tiles is incredibly intuitive and simplicity of physical movement of each item ensures that players of all skills levels can immediately understand one of Animal crossingMechanics core.

It means Animal crossingLocation based on the grid was often criticized for feeling too restrictive. Players can only place their furniture in direct lines and can only turn items by 90 degrees. Although this simplicity is also part of Animal crossing'Is a magic, maybe it's time for the system to evolve a little.

Although it has a lot of features that pale compared to the characteristics found in its competition, one of the Shire storiesThe largest strengths are its interior and exterior decorating mechanics. Unlike Animal crossing, Shire stories It allows players to place their furniture freely in your Hobbit home and without Grid without Grid.

This means that players can move their furniture without restriction and rotate each object to the content of their heart until they fit perfectly into the room. This system without a grid also allows players to place furniture items on top of each other. Shire stories It is home to a large number of “clutter”, which are smaller objects of furniture, such as pillows, candlesticks and cutlery, which are designed to push together on top or shelf. All these individual items can also be placed freely in the environment.

Shire stories It provides players full control over their adaptation of Hobbit parts and while the furniture items themselves are not very expressive, the ability of players to place each adds a lot of individuality Shire stories“The experience of the player.
